"You don't look blind," people tell the Auckland mother of two, who
lost her sight seven years ago as a side-effect of an autoimmune
disease.
"You don't look stupid, but you are," she wants to retort, in her rich
Scots lilt. "My question to the world is: 'What is a blind person
supposed to look like?'"
